As 24 October approaches, the world once more expectantly awaits the dawn of another World Tripe Day – the one day of the year when tripe lovers can tuck into their favourite dish without fear of ridicule from their friends, family and workmates.
It’s a time to be ‘out and proud’ about your love of a dish that’s as old as mankind itself, and to spend the day celebrating the stomach of a cow.
For 2022, the main celebration is focused on Budapest following previous host events in Rome, Vilnius, Bratislava and Wigan. But of course, the day can be celebrated anywhere, as its name suggests.
